What is the esignature legitimacy for export in Australia
The esignature legitimacy for export in Australia refers to the legal recognition of electronic signatures in the context of international trade and documentation. In Australia, electronic signatures are governed by the Electronic Transactions Act 1999, which establishes that an electronic signature can be as legally binding as a handwritten signature, provided certain conditions are met. This legitimacy is crucial for businesses engaging in export activities, ensuring that contracts and agreements signed electronically are valid and enforceable.

Legal use of the esignature legitimacy for export in Australia
The legal use of esignatures for export in Australia is supported by legislation that outlines the conditions under which electronic signatures are valid. For a signature to be considered legally binding, it must meet criteria such as the signer's intent to sign, consent to use electronic means, and the ability to retain a copy of the signed document. Businesses must ensure compliance with these legal standards to avoid disputes and ensure the enforceability of their contracts in international trade.
Key elements of the esignature legitimacy for export in Australia
Several key elements contribute to the legitimacy of esignatures for export in Australia:
- Intent: The signer's intention to sign electronically must be clear.
- Consent: All parties involved must agree to use electronic signatures.
- Integrity: The document must remain unaltered after signing, ensuring its authenticity.
- Retention: A copy of the signed document must be accessible for future reference.
